Urban Green Infrastructure Expert and Sustainable Food Systems Researcher
Margot Olbertz serves as a Research Associate at RWTH Aachen University's Institute of Landscape Architecture bringing expertise in productive urban landscapes and green infrastructure development Her academic background includes landscape architecture training at the University of Applied Science Osnabrück and Technical University Berlin completed in 2018 Her professional experience began at the Technical University Berlin's Department of Landscape Architecture where she worked on the "Rapid Planning" project from 2014-2019 focusing on open space planning in future megacities under the German Federal Ministry for Education and Research Currently she contributes to the H2020 IA proGIreg project at RWTH Aachen where her research focuses on transdisciplinary transformation processes in urban and regional green infrastructure and circular urban food systems
